ZAGREB, June 23 (Hina) - The Independent Union of Science and Higher
Education of Croatia on Tuesday requested a 30 per cent increase in
salaries of tenured university lecturers and additional resources
for scientific research.
They also asked that the coefficients for the calculation of
salaries of employees in science and higher education be brought
into line with coefficients in other public services.
Referring to reports by Finance Minister Borislav Skegro that the
budget is being splendidly filled from Value Added Tax and that
there is enough funds for meeting the union's requests, the science
union demanded that the salaries be raised from 1 July. It also
asked for waiving of VAT on books.
